dd Turbo Power Limits Allows you to set a power limit for CPU Turbo mode. When the CPU power consumption exceeds the specified power limit, the CPU will automatically reduce the core frequency in order to reduce the power. Auto sets the current limit according to the CPU specifications. && Power Limit TDP (Watts) / Power Limit Time Allows you to set the power limit for CPU/platform/memory Turbo mode and how long it takes to operate at the specified power limit. Auto sets the power limit according to the CPU specifications. This item is configurable only when Turbo Power Limits is set to Enabled. && Core Current Limit (Amps) Allows you to set a current limit for CPU Turbo mode. When the CPU current exceeds the specified current limit, the CPU will automatically reduce the core frequency in order to reduce the current. Auto sets the current limit according to the CPU specifications. This item is configurable only when Turbo Power Limits is set to Enabled. dd Turbo Per Core Limit Control Allows you to control each CPU core limit separately. && DDR5 Auto Booster Enables or disables the DDR5 Dynamic Turbo Boost feature, which allows automatic switching between default frequency and boosted frequency. Auto lets the BIOS automatically configure this setting. && DDR5 XMP Booster Allows you to select among profiles that are built for specific memory IC manufacturers to enhance memory performance. && Extreme Memory Profile (X.M.P.) Allows the BIOS to read the SPD data on the installed XMP memory module(s) to enhance memory performance when enabled. Disabled Disables this function. Profile1 Uses Profile 1 settings. Profile2 Uses Profile 2 settings. (Available only when you install a memory module that supports this feature.) && System Memory Multiplier Allows you to set the system memory multiplier. Auto sets memory multiplier according to memory SPD data. - 13 -
